Lazy Latinohttp://www.blogger.com/profile/14576280572756856860noreply@blogger.com0t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-9002743064489209468.post-47976908825396667852009-12-24T13:06:00.003-05:002009-12-24T13:10:10.269-05:00merry chrimihotel parisian, havana viejain other news, if you want to have a decent hustle down here got two words for you: christmas lights. 140 bootleg lights will cost you about $10 US. you can grab some better quality ones the week after christmas for pennies on the dollar, or about $0.60. so what you do is buy a bunch, then you hold em for a bit, then take em uptown and flip em, whatever whatever, and Lazy Latinohttp://www.blogger.com/profile/14576280572756856860noreply@blogger.com0t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-9002743064489209468.post-87673345508903996652009-12-24T13:00:00.003-05:002009-12-24T13:05:01.042-05:00life is a moviecine la rampaThe 31st international havana film festival was on earlier this month, 20 cuban pesos (roughly under $1 US) got you 15 entrances. Over 100 movies and shorts were shown, a great event that goes on every December, highly recommend it if you're around during that time.
